摘要

Scattered nearfield measurements are utilized to evaluate a source strength distribution of an arbitrary-shaped body. Then, scattered holographs are obtained by source methods. Two approaches are discussed: (1) scattered pressure measurement approach and (2) particle velocity measurement approach. Three alternative source methods: internal source method (ISM), internal parallel source method (IPSM) and similar source method (SSM), are used in this study. Numerical evaluations are performed in order to verify these source methods. Three alternative source methods for the estimation of the scattered sound field and the problem of non-uniqueness are also discussed.
